North Little Rock council delays vote on special-use permit for Rose City event center after residents raise noise, parking and security concerns
Summary
The council postponed final action on O25-07, a request to allow an event center at 305 Phillips Road in Rose City, after residents voiced concerns about noise, traffic and security and council members requested written amendments on hours, parking, and security conditions.
The North Little Rock City Council postponed final action on O25-07, an ordinance seeking a special use to allow an event center at 305 Phillips Road in the Rose City neighborhood, after multiple residents raised concerns and council members asked staff and the applicant to return with written amendments.
The request, presented as an ordinance on second reading, drew three residents to speak in favor and several neighbors who opposed or sought stronger conditions. Council Member Robinson said she would prepare amendments on operational hours and other conditions and that the item would be brought back at the next council meeting for formal action.
Why it matters: The proposal would introduce a new private events venue in a residential neighborhood where neighbors say sound carries and traffic is already constrained. Council members pressed for clear parking, fire-safety and security plans before approving a permanent special use.
